Guinea Conakry has condemned ECOWAS for imposing sanctions against Niger over the coup there - saying they will only create more suffering in the poverty-hit nation.

Guinea Conakry has condemned ECOWAS for imposing sanctions against Niger over the coup there - saying they will only create more suffering in the poverty-hit nation. Similar condemnations have come from Mali and Burkina Faso. Guinea had its own coup in 2021 and has also faced ECOWAS sanctions.
